Output 663e5bb3fb824c4313309bf3acea5eda56203ee1de044538cd17eb66a732f60e:1

value
2948760
script pubkey
OP_0 OP_PUSHBYTES_20 52752c9aa36a80aa54abf77b4ad91baae87ca436
address
ltc1q2f6jex4rd2q2549t7aa54kgm4t58efpkxm9w72
transaction
663e5bb3fb824c4313309bf3acea5eda56203ee1de044538cd17eb66a732f60e
spent
true